Output ddaf6c00a5bcfb203f932300de3ede7c0ea3dabb43ce938ebeeabfcbebb42fed:1

value
11861098
script pubkey
OP_0 OP_PUSHBYTES_20 52838fc085f6e4db33bb48aa70bb56b830e071ae
address
bc1q22pclsy97mjdkvamfz48pw6khqcwqudwcvr8us
transaction
ddaf6c00a5bcfb203f932300de3ede7c0ea3dabb43ce938ebeeabfcbebb42fed
confirmations
160132
spent
true